Influence of thermal effect duration on onion yield

P. Kerpauskas, A. P. Sirvydas, R. Vasinauskienė and A. Tamošiunas

Lithuanian University of Agriculture, LT 53356, Kauno r. Studentu 15, Lithuania;tel: (+370) 37 75 23 17; e-mail: paulius.kerpauskas@lzuu.lt

Abstract:

Organic Agriculture development is directly linked to ecologically pure weed removal. One of the ecological weed control processes is thermal weed control using wet water vapour. The analysis of different thermal weed control technologies is presented in the article while using wet water vapour for weed removal in the onion crop. The influence of thermal exposure duration on fertility of the onion crop is presented. It was established, while approximating dependence of onion crop yield on the thermal exposure to wet water vapour duration that the maximal fertility increase was caused by the thermal exposure time of 2.2 s. Two factors influence yield increase, which reached in our experiment 137 to 146%, using weed control technology: the onion root system was left intact during the vegetative season and some thermal stress, caused by partial injury of onion neck tissues.
